Product Introduction

Overview

The OPA2340PA is a high-performance operational amplifier (op-amp) manufactured by Texas Instruments. It is designed for single-supply operation with rail-to-rail input and output capabilities, making it suitable for a wide range of applications. This op-amp is particularly well-suited for precision analog circuits, portable devices, and low-power systems due to its low offset voltage and low power consumption. Its robust design and reliable performance make it a competitive choice in the market, targeting engineers and designers in industries such as consumer electronics, industrial automation, and automotive electronics.

Key Features

  • Single-supply operation with rail-to-rail input and output.
  • Low offset voltage (0.5 mV) for precision applications.
  • Low power consumption (750 µA operating supply current).
  • High gain bandwidth product (5.5 MHz) for wideband applications.
  • Robust performance across a wide temperature range (-40°C to +85°C).

Applications

The OPA2340PA is widely used in various fields, including:

  • Consumer Electronics: Portable devices, audio amplifiers, and sensor interfaces.
  • Industrial Automation: Signal conditioning, data acquisition systems, and control systems.
  • Automotive Electronics: Sensor signal processing, battery management, and infotainment systems.
  • Medical Devices: Precision measurement and monitoring equipment.
